Lifting natural or not its all about the pump, u cant get bigger unless u get a pump. the problem most have is they overtrain on a consistant basis, just bc u can bench 315 doesnt mean u should bench it all the time. people will notice best results with 8-12 reps i remember jorn posting something like 10 is best for hypertrophy, i agree.
keep it around 12-16 sets major bodyparts, 9-12 minor. this is law as far as im concerned. Not necessary to go 100% everyday to get growth, all about how u get the pump!
